During a 3 day visit to Prague me and a friend of mine got our stay at B&B Prague. We are so glad that we had booking with them as they were quite accommodating with all requests, check-in for us was around 3 PM but then as we had early flight we hopped in to see if there is any possibility to have early check in but to our surprise it was fab they arranged room in no time so we had check-in around 10 AM. The property has elevators , a common sitting area to catch up with friends or family, and a dining area and all is well maintained. We had a bit of last moment booking yet the price wasn’t inflated considering the facilities and locality of the stay. It's located close to the city from Prague Airport we reached in 50 min or so by public transport and also it's easy to navigate so not an issue. Breakfast is complimentary but we felt it's more European taste bud oriented than continental one , but nonetheless they had few juice, toast, salads and jams for vegans. for Non Vegetarians there wouldn’t be an issue as such but yea its all the European cuisines. They do have parking facilities around 15-20 Euros per day that needs to be booked at least a day in advance considering the busy season as well ! Personally we didn’t use the paid parking facility as it was the weekend so we went for street parking that’s free which was quite in front of the property and it’s again them who suggested this, so they’re considerate of customers and just not money grabbers. Additional expenses apart from the booking fee we paid is city tax based on the number of days of stay we had. Restrooms are spacious, have basic essentials and good house keeping service as well . We did use their service of borrowing Iron box and board by paying a security deposit a nominal amount which is then paid back upon return. Also they do have laundry service but please do mind they have partnered with an external vendor and is available only over weekdays and not on weekends, so unfortunately we couldn’t use this service. Their staff is available 24/7 at reception so always at our service as required. Overall stay at B&B has been quite pleasant and worth paying price!
